I think EyeNote is fine if someone truly cannot afford the $9.99 for Looktel
Money Reader.
Another one you may want to try before buying Money Reader is oMoby.  It has
a faster recognition of U.S. currency than EyeNote and is free.
 
I still prefer Money Reader if you can afford the price.
